#50d345 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50d345 is composed of 31.4% red, 82.7%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.3%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 115.4 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 54.9%. #50d345 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ff8a with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#50d345 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50d345 has RGB values of R:80, G:211,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5296965.

Shades and Tints of #50d345
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010401 is the darkest color, while #f4f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#50d345
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c8c is the less saturated color, while #32f622 is the most saturated one.
